Output 8a67b5299dbdac8e29dd4e13e7c001636d3b70ae38acd0c31e9eee6e77687e07:13

value
1595122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2ef7d008ccb06618ad426caf9c781c4d944d38a OP_EQUAL
address
3J196dMfosN24LixhmdaYYaUFdysaXKH8z
transaction
8a67b5299dbdac8e29dd4e13e7c001636d3b70ae38acd0c31e9eee6e77687e07
confirmations
253599
spent
true